طاولات أو سمات مؤقتة
-
21-09-2019 - |
سؤال
كيف أقوم بإنشاء المعلومات والمعالجة بشكل مؤقت؟ وتدوينه حتى لا يكتب والاستخدام في تطبيق الويب.
شكرا للإجابات
المحلول
أستخدم استراتيجيتين:
- إنشاء الجدول مع
session_id
تم تقديم العمود الذي يرسم خرائط لجلسة تطبيق الويب الخاصة بك ، وهو يستخدم للمعلومات "البسيطة" التي هي عامة. قم بإزالة هذه المعلومات عند الانتهاء من جلسة الويب أو بعد بعض الوقت. - قم بإنشاء جدول مع الاسم الذي تعرفه أنه سيكون مؤقتًا (بادئة بشيء مثل
temp_
) ، ثم قم بإنشاء جدول "رئيسي" مع معلومات حول الجلسة التي تستخدم مثل هذا الجدول. عندما يتم تدمير الجلسة ، سيتعين عليك إسقاط هذه الجداول ، أو إسقاطها بعد بعض الوقت. أستخدم هذه الاستراتيجية لمزيد من الحالات المتخصصة. في هذه الحالة ، سيتعين عليك تذكر اسم الجدول "Temp" في بيانات الجلسة.
أنا لا أستخدم جداول مؤقتة حقيقية لأنها لن تعمل مع تجميع اتصال قاعدة البيانات الذي أستخدمه.
لا تنتمي إلى StackOverflow